“I don’t want to play a lick unless I believe it,” says Wildbirds vocalist and rhythm guitarist Nicholas Stuart. “And when you write a song out of pure feeling, it’s the most therapeutic thing you can do.” From the fire-alarm guitar riff that opens “421 (Everybody Loves You)”, through the droning pop-psych freakout of “It’s Alright Now” and the boogie-riffic stomp of “Someday We Can Fly Away”, to the soulful strums of the closing ballad “Suzanna Read more on Last.fm
